Sequences Analysis of Complete S gene of Hantavirus E-142 Strain from Yunnan E.eleusis
YAO Zhi-hui, DONG Guan-mu, YU Yong-xin
2002, 18(5): 529-530.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-11
Abstract:
ObjectiveFor understanding the molecular characteristics of Hantavirus E-142 strain isolated from Yunnan E.Eleusis.MethodsThe S complete gene was amplified by RT-PCR and the purified products was cloned into Tvector.ResultsComplete S segment of E-142 was 1 702 nucleotides in length encoding 429 amino acids.It showed 86.6%-90.4% homology with HTN virus,but only 68.3%-69.6% homolgy with SEO viruses at nucleotide level.ConclusionThe results suggested that the E-142 strain was a new subtype of HTN virus.
Studies on Method of Administration with Selenium and Cadmium by Multiple Injection
WU Zhi-gang, LI Yun, CHEN Xue-ming
2002, 18(5): 531-532.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-12
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o study the pre-chemical reaction between Se and Cd by multiple injection administration of Se and Cd in the abdominal cavity of rats.MethodsTo deter mine the situation of poisionous stuffmixing and reaction by using the prevention of Se to the toxicity of Cd in different administration groups,together with the experiment of external chemical raction of Se-Cd and internal mix ing of I2-starch within abdominal cavity.ResultsSe and Cd injected simultaneously in abdominal cavity from right and left site could be mixed very quickly and CdSeO3 was formed by the chemical reaction.Due to the low solubility of CdSeO3,Cd absorbed by rats was remarkably decreased and the pseudo-prevention effect was observed.ConclusionAvoiding the internal pre-chemical reation while two or more test agents are administrated by injection.
Cloning and Expression of Variable Domain (V+) Gene of Surface Protein of Streptococcus Mutans
GAN Xiao-rong, WANG Xiao-qin, Michel Angelo Sciotti
2002, 18(5): 533-534.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-13
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o isolate variable domain(V+)gene of the surface protein of streptococcus mutans and construct an expressive clone of V+gene.MethodsV+do main was amplified from gene sr by poly merase chain reaction(PCR)and subcloned into the plasmid vector pCR2.1 and the expressive plasmid vector pET21a(+).The recombinant was induced by IPTG to express target protein which was analysed by SDS-PAGE Western blotting.ResultsThe specific product of PCR was about 1.16bp which was subcloned into vectors.The recombinant clone pCVf and the recombinant expressive clone pSRVf were obtained.pSRVf expressed specific protein with a molecular weight of 43kDa.This recombinant protein could be specifically recog nized by anti Ⅰ/Ⅱ serum.ConclusionV+domain of sr gene was cloned successfully.
Analysis on S-gene Sequence of Patients with Positive HBsAg and Anti-HBs Simultaneously
DONG Jing, SHI Shuang-shuang, ZHANG Guo-qing
2002, 18(5): 535-537.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-14
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o clarity the character istics of mutations in HBV Snucleotides and amino acid sequences from the patients with chronic HBV infection,whose serum were detected both HBsAg and anti-HBs positive.MethodsA set of specific primers were synthesized according to HBV DNA sequence of adr subtype,the whole S,gene was amplified from the serum of two patients and the PCR products were subcloned into pGEMT easy vectors.Sequence comparison was made between the target sequence from the HBsAg/anti-HBs positive serum and that from HBsAg positive serum.ResultsSequencing results proved the high consistency,with only 4 out of 1428 nt(0.3%)were different between the target sequence from the double positive serum and that from the HBsAg positive serum,but with no specific amino acid site difference in PreS1,PreS2 and major protein.There were 3 sites of difference in spacer region corresponding to HBV polymerase.Conclusion There were HBV quasispecies in the patients with chronic HBV infection.The phenomenon of both HBsAg and antiHBs positive could not be attributed to mutation in HBV genome.
Study on Expression of PCNA and p121waf1 in Course of MC Promoting Liver Tumor
HU Zhi-jian, CHEN Hua, LI Yi-wei
2002, 18(5): 538-540.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-15
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o explore the molecular mechanism of MC in the course of MC promoting liver tumor.MethodsTwo-stage-medium-term theory were applied to set up the animal model,and biochemistry technique to evaluate the model,and then immunohistochemical technique and image analysis were used to study the expression of the PCNA and p21waf1 in the course of promoting tumor.Results(1)MC could enhance the positive reaction ration of γ-GT.(2)MC could increase the expression of PCNA.(3)MC could decrease the expression of p21waf1.Conclusion(1)MC can promote liver tumor strongly.(2)The expression change of PCAN and p21waf1 played an important role in the course of MC promoting liver tumor.

Drop-in, Drop-out Heminested PCR for HBV DNA
XIAO Sheng-xiang, YAN Hu-ling, WU Yan-hong
2002, 18(5): 541-542.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-17
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o eliminate the opportunity of cross-contamination resulting from the two rounds of preparation of reaction mixtures in the detection of HBV DNA by conventional nested PCR and to improve PCR specificity and sensitivity.MethodsA drop-in,drop-out heminested PCR assay has been developed for the detection of HBV DNA by designing the different length and reaction concentration of primers and different annealing temperatures of initial and secondary PCR amplification.3 Primer s were all present in the initial reaction mix and the nested PCR were completed in a single tube.ResultsThe drop-in,drop-out heminested PCR is capable of amplifying 4 molecules of cloned HBV DNA to levels detectable in ethidium bromid-estained agarose gels.Of 16 specimens which were negative of HBV detected by ELISA and conventional PCR,2 were confirmed HBV DNA positive by drop-in,drop-out heminested PCR.ConclusionThe drop-in,drop-out heminested PCR for HBV achieves the sensitivity of nested PCR in a simplified format that avoids the false-positive results associated with the conventional nested PCR.The positive rate of HBV detection in clinical specimens could be elevated by the combined use of ELISA and drop-in,drop-out heminested PCR,which is of significance in decreasing the HBV infection by transfusion.
Sequencing and Genotyping for TTV in Partial Healthy Population of Shanghai
WENG Kang-sheng, GUAN Sheng-fan, ZHANG Yi-hua
2002, 18(5): 543-544.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-18
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o investigate the TTV genoty pes distribution in healthy population of shanghai.MethodsTTV DNA in serum was detected by semi-nested PCR.Partial gene of TTV was sequenced directly from the PCRproducts,and their genetic variation was analyzed.ResultsThere were 21 positive cases in 100 serum samples from healthy population.Fourteen positive samples were sequenced.Sequencing analysis show ed that 96.2%-99.5% of nucleotides were analogous between 10 cases and TA 278,CMR 12,66.2%-67.6% between another 4 cases and the two strains,but 81.9%-84.8% in the 4 cases with TTV G4 strains.The most analogous to the 4 cases in TTV strains reported in China was 61.SEQ,and the analogous rate was 81.9%-84.3%.ConclusionThe prevalance of TTV was high in Shanghai healthy population.TTV G1a was detected as main subg enotype and a subgenotype of TTV G4 new reported in China distributin Shanghai healthy population.
Study on Isolation, Characteristics and Comparison of Several Detection Methods of Helicobacter Pylori
DING yun-fei, LI An-ming, LI De-hua
2002, 18(5): 545-547.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-19
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o study the isolation,characteristics and comparison of several detection methods of Helicobacter pylori.MethodsAnaerobic cultivation and PCR were used to isolate and determine H.Pylori preliminarily.One strain was further determined by various tests of characteristics.ResultsAbout forty strains of H.pylori were isolated and preliminarily identified from gastric mucosa biopsy specimens in 106 patients presenting for gastroscopy athsopitals.HP-WGM was gram-negative,curved bacilli which ha smooth coats,several sheathed single polar flagella.After 2~3 days'incubation,it grew evidently as about 1mm in diameter,round,protruding,uniform in edge,semi-translucent coloies on urea agar rolled-tubes incubated at 37℃ under microaerophilic condition.It was positive in urease,catalase,oxydase tests and negative in H2S producing and gelatin liquefaction tests.It couldn't reduce NO3-,could tolerate 3.5% NaCl and 1% glycine and hydrolyze starch.The organism is immunogenic.ConclusionHP-WGM could be used as an antigen to carry out ELISA for determining the extent of H.pylori infection.At least over two methods are necessary to diagnose the infection.But in scientific research,the culture and determination of bacteria is the most reliable way.

Antibiotic Resistance Analysis for Coagulase-Negative Staphylococci Which Incubated Bacterial Vaginosis
YUAN Chun-lei, CHEN Qun, LI Guo-ming
2002, 18(5): 549-550.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-21
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o study the antibiotic resistance for Coagulase-Negative Staphy lococci and its relation with Bacterial Vaginosis.MethodsBacteria were isolated by High Salt Mannitol medium.Resistance to antibiotic was detected by discagar diffusion method.ResultsIn the 18 strains of Coagulse-Neg ative Staphy lococci,the resistance to Pencillin-G and Sulfamethoxazole was 94.4%,the resistance to Erythromycin and Ampicillin was severe,but all susceptible to Vancomycin and Rifampicin.Multiply antibiotic resistance was 88.8%.ConclusionThe alternation of antibiotic resistance of Coagulase-Negative Staphylococci may be responsible for its correlation with Baterial Vaginosis.
Study on Change of Humoral and Cellular Immune Level of HBV Carriers
HUANG Jing-sheng, ZHANG Hui-min, CHEN Hui-zhen
2002, 18(5): 551-552.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-22
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o study on the change of humoral and cellular immune of HBV carriers.Methods50 HBV carriers were screened by ELISA,whose HBsAg were positive and the indexes of liver functions are normal;IgG,IgA,IgM,IgE in serum were detected by immune globins detection kits and the subg roups of Timmune cell detected by APAAPmethod.ResultsThe levels of IgG,IgA,IgM of HBV carrier were significant lower than those of the no rmal control group(P<0.05), and the difference of IgE level was not significant.The levels of CD3+ and CD8+ were all significanthigher than those of the normal control group(P<0.01),however the CD4+/CD8+ was lower than that of the nor mal group(P<0.05).ConclusionThe humoral immune of HBV carriers was lower.HBV virus can stimulate the proliferation of CD4+ and CD8+,and lead to the function of celluar immune disorder.

Observation on Effeets of Prevention and Control on Tsutsugamushi Disease in Epidemic Focus
ZHOU Li-qiang, LI Chun-ming, CHEN Su-liang
2002, 18(5): 553-554.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-24
Abstract:
ObjectiveT o evaluate effects of preventive measures on tsutsugamushi disease in a epidemic focus,Hebei province.MethodsIn the epidemic focus,the synthetical preventive measures was carried out such as extinguish rat,health education,medical training,preventive take-medicine and so on.Effects of above-mentioned measures was evaluated.ResultsRat density dropped clearly.Popularization rate of knowledge in preventive tsutsugamushi disease was 90.18% in local residents.Correct rate of clinical diagnose raised from 0 to 92.3%.Complication rate dropped from 10.5% to 0.Average treatment fare of a case dro pped more than 90%.It was found that crowd morbidity dropped clearly(P<0.01)through follow investigation for three years.ConclusionSynthetical preventive measures produced a good epidemiological effects.

Studies on Protective Immune Mechanism of Recombinant 31/32kDa Schistosoma Japonicum Antigen
SHEN Ding-wen, LUO Jin-ping, CHEN Xi-gui
2002, 18(5): 555-556.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-26
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o study the effect of antibody in the protective immune mechanism of recombinant 31/32kDa schistosoma japonicum antigen(rSj31/32).MethodsRabbits were vaccinated multiply with rSj31/32,of which the level of IgGantibody in serum was observed dynamically.At the same time,sera with rSj31/32 vaccinated rabbits(rSj31/32-VRS) and IRS transfered passively to mice at different time to detect the protecting resistant.ResultsThe passive transfer of rSj31/32-VRS before challenge could induce 32.6% worm reduction rate and 65.0% egg reduction rate,higher than that after challenge(18.5%).The rSj31/32-VRS level of IgG rose at week 3,reached the peak at week 4 and then g radually dropped off.ConclusionAntibo dy might play an important role in the protective immunity elicited by rSj31/32.
Histochemical Observation of SDH, AKP and ACP in Cultured Cells from Schistosoma Japonicum
LIU Qing, DONG Hui-fen, JIANG Ming-shen
2002, 18(5): 557-558.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-27
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o study histochemical observation of the succinodehydrogenase(SDH),alkaline phosphatase (AKP)and acidic phosphatase(ACP)in the cultured cells from adult Schistosoma japonicum.MethodsActivities of the three enzymes in the cultured cells were studied.ResultsThe results showed that SDH,AKP and ACP in all cultured cells possessed activities.Activities of SDH were found strongest around the membrane of the larger cells and in the flagellum part of the flagellated cells.Activities of AKP in the round granular,deltaic fan-like and multinucleate subtegumental cells were weaker in cytoplasm and stronger in the nucleus,while those in the clustered polygonal cells being stronger in cytoplasm,and in the flagellated cells stronger in both nucleus and flagellum part.ACP was very rich in all cultured cells,particularly around the nucleus and in cytoplasm of the larger cultured cells.ConclusionHistochemical coloration for schitosoma japonicum, SDH,AKP and ACP in cultured cells might be an evaluating index of brief,facility and sensitivity on the condition of cultured cells.
Case-control Study on Risk Factors of NIDDM
LI Jian, CHEN Min, YE Jie
2002, 18(5): 559-560.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-28
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o explore the risk factors of NIDDM.Methods100 NIDDM patients who corresponded to the standard of diagnosis were selected in seven hospitals of Nanchang city from Feburary to May in 2000,and NON-NIDDM patients as contrastin the same hospitials were selected with the ratio of 1B1 of same sex,difference within 5 years,similar residental districts,then a 1B1 matched case-control study was carried out.ResultsAfter being analysed by Logistic analysis of single factor,it showed that the NIDDM groups were evidently higher than the NON-NIDDM groups in family history,hyper tension,obesity,eating too plentiful fat,liking meats,liking eggs,liking vegetables,etc.Then Logistic regression analysis of many factors was conducted on basis of Logistic analysis of single factor.It showed the NIDDM groups were evidently hig her than NON-NIDDM groups in family history,hypertension,eating too plentiful fat.ConclusionFamily history,hyper tension,eating too plentiful fat were risk factors of NI DDM.Itindicated that prevention for NIDDM should execute sy nthetic methods and control all kinds of risk factors.
Correlation Investigation of Condom Used in High Risk Crowd
WANG Wu-xin, Liu Zong-gan, Li Qing
2002, 18(5): 561-562.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-29
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o investigate the usage rate of condom in prostitution and tuck driver along highway in different times and places,and analysis the cause of this situation and the correlation with STD/AIDS.MethodsTo select the prostitution and long-distance truck drivers in correlate places along No.105 highway.To investigate their difficult-easy degree obtaining condom,and usage rate of condom in the time of latest sexual behavior before and after intervention,and make correlated analyses with the prevalence rate of STD/AIDS in last one year.ResultsCondom could be obtaineed easier in suburban area where colligation scores of driver group and female group were 6.7 and 7.4 respectively.But condom could be obtaineded more difficultly in remote area where colligation score of two groups were 6.5 and 3.6 respectively.One month before and after intervention,the usage rates of condom of high risk female were 39.4% and 52.5%,and of truck driver were 38.2% and 57.3% respectively.The difference before and after intervention is much obvious(χ2=12.68,P<0.01).Half year after intervention,usage rates of condom of female group and driver group were reduced to 43.9% and 46.9% respectively,which comparing with that before intervention had not obvious diffence(χ2=2.08,P>0.05).In last one year,prevalence rates of STDs in female group and driver group were 34.38% and 28.75% respectively.The diseases included mainly non-gonococcal urethritis,syphilis and gonorrhea.The correlation of STDs prevalence rate was obvious(r=0.992,P<0.01).Conclusion(1)Condom was obtaineded difficultly in remote area along highway so that usage rate of it was low and prevalence rate of STDs was high relatively in female group.The chance of obtaining condom was more in driver group than in high risk female group.(2)Health education intervention can improve usage rate of condom in short period buthas not obvious effect in long time.(3)The high prevalence rate of STDs in high risk crowd along highway is connection with lower usage rate of condom.
Study of Intentional Injury Behaviors and Its Social-psychological Characters Among Secondary School Students of Anhui Province
ZHANG Hong-bo, TAO Fang-biao, ZHENG Guang-yu
2002, 18(5): 563-565.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-30
Abstract:
ObjectiveThe study examines prevalence rates and related social-psychological factors of intentional injury among secondary school students and documents preventive intervention survey.MethodsThe 12 430 students in grads 712 were surveyed using an anony mous questionnaire.ResultsThe prevalence rates of intentional injury rangen from 2.5% to 30.4% and are related to sexand grade.The results of multivariate Logistic regression analysis show that school record,education level of father,depression and anxiety are associated with suicidal plan.ConclusionPrevention of intentional injury behaviors should take into account related social factors and the mental disorder.

Effect of Lead on Hippocampi Tissues of Mature Rats During Time of Growth After Birth
LI Peng, ZHANG Xue-mei, DING Ying
2002, 18(5): 566-568.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-32
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o observe the effect of lead on the expressions of gene of NGF of hippocampi tissues of mature rats during the time of growth after birth.MethodsTo have the mother rat assimilate 0.2% of lead acetate after the birth of the young,the youngrat assimilate lead thr ough the milk.And adopt the method of RT-PCR to semi-quanititatively analyse the change of the content of NGF mRNA in the hippocampi tissues of the youngrat after the contact with lead during time of growth after birth.ResultsCompared with the control group.The content of lead in the lead-po lluted youngrat the hippocampi tissue went up,while the content of NGF mRNA in the hippocampi tissue went down.ConclusionThe pollution of lead may reduce the quantity of the show of NGF mRNA in the hippocampi tissues of youngrat when they were in the time of growth after the birth.

Study on Nurobehavioral Abnormal of Offspring of Rats Exposed to Hyperthermia and Cigarette Smoking
FENG Hui-gen, LI Yan-lan, YANG Bao-sheng
2002, 18(5): 569-570.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-34
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o study the effect of the hyperthmia and cigarette smoking on the neonate rat's neurobehavioral.MethodsRats pregnant for 10 days were exposed to high temperature(41℃ or 42℃).Water-soluble substances containing cigarette smoking(1.10 cigarette/20 g rat)were given through subcutaneous inject at 2,4,6,8,10,12,14 days of gestation.The neonate rat's neurobehavioral(the appearance of four physiological markers,the acquisition of four reflexes,learning and memory)was observed.ResultsIn contrast to the control group and 37℃ group,when pregnant rats were exposed to high temperature(41℃ and 42℃)the neonate rats were delayed for the appearance of four physiologic markers(eye opening、pinna detachment、hair growth and tooth growth),the age of acquisition of four reflexes(surface righting,air righting,virual placing and auditory orienting)and the time of learning and memory(P<0.01).There was significant combined effect between the sustained hyperthermia of longer time and cigarette smoking,and there was a significant difference compared with the neurobehavioral of those only in single hyperthermia(P<0.01).ConclusionThe sustained hyperthermia combined with cigarette smoking can increasely delayed the neurobehavior growth of neonate rats.
Effects of Iron Deficiency of Trace Elements on Offspring Female Rats
ZHENG Yan-yan, XIE Yun-feng, XIAO De-qiang
2002, 18(5): 571-572.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-35
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o study the effects of iron deficiency anemia(IDA)on the offspr ing female rats development and to observe their changes of trace elements in serum and tissues.MethodsFour-week-old female Wistar rats were randomly divided into two groups,experimental group and control group were fed on low iron and normal diets respectively for 14 weeks,and then mated with normal adults male rats.The day on which the plugs were found was desig nated day 0 of pregnancy.Weanling female and tow-day-old and forty-day-old rats were killed and the trace element of Fe、Zn、Cu、Mn、Se in serum and tissues of liver、brain and spleen were measured.Results(1)The content of Fe、Cu、Mn in serum of IDA female rats were much lower than that of controls(P<0.01,P<0.05 respectively).The level of Fe、Cu in serum of IDA offspring rats markedly lower than of controls(P<0.01).(2)The trace elements content in tissues of liver、brain and spleen:1Fe in IDA female rats were lower than that of controls while Zn、Cu、Mn、Se were not significantly different.④Fe in tissues between IDA offspringr ats and controls were significantly different.Cu、Mn in liver tissues of two-day-old rats were higher than that of controls.ConclusionIt was suggested that IDA can not only cause the deficiency of Fe in female and offspringrats but also change other trace element metabolism.
Study on Levels of Serum TNF-α in Diet-Induced Obese Rats
SHI Wan-ying, YAO Xing-jia, DONG Dan-na
2002, 18(5): 573-574.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-36
Abstract:
ObjectiveExploring the levels of serum tumor necrosis factor alpha(TNF-α)in diet-induced obese rats.MethodsThirty male Sprague-dawley rats were divided into control group and high-fat group randomly,and they were maintained respectively a standard diet and a high-fat diet for 14 weeks.When the study was over,obese rats were sieved according to their body weight gain,then the levels of serum TC,TG,HDL-C and TNF-αwere determined.ResultsThe levels of serum TG,TC,HDL-C and TNF-α in obese rats were 0.92±0.19mmol/L,2.04±0.27mmol/L,0.54± 0.08mmol/L,2.95±0.35ng/ml respectively,they were all higher than those from control rats(P<0.01),and the TNF-α levels correlated significantly with the TG levels(r=0.464,P=0.03),negatively correlated with the HDL-C levels(r=0.683,P=0.02).ConclusionTNF-α perhaps involves in the mechanism of obesity and related complications.

Intial Study on Inhibital Effect of Bacillus Natto on O157:H7.Staphylococus Aureus and Salmonella
JIA Li-min, CHENG Xiao-wei, JIANG Xiao
2002, 18(5): 577-578.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-39
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o study the change of bacteria number when Bacillus natto was cultured with O157:H7、Staphylococcus Aureus、Salmonella respectively.MethodsTo cultivate bacillus and three types of pathogenetic bacteria respectively and to purify meanwhile.①To select cultivated bacillus and to cultivate them with pathogenetic bacteria together;②To cultivate bacillus for 8 hr then add pathogenetic bacteria.To observe inhibital effects respectively.ResultsThe effect of Bacillus natto on Staphylococcus Aureus was apparent.Bacillus natto had inhibital effect on O157:H7 on some degree,while it didn't have apparent effect on Salmonella.ConclusionAfter Bacillus natto was cultured for 6~8 hours,aureus O157:H7,Staphylococcus Aureus was aureused.The effect of inhibition was more apparent.
Study on Application of McAb-ELISA to Filaria Surveillance by Detecting Filaria-specSifie IgG4
CHEN Xi-xin, DENG Xu-li, LI Gui-ping
2002, 18(5): 579-580.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-40
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o discuss the practical value of McAb-ELISA to detect filaria speicfic IgG 4.MethodsSeven strains of filaria-specific McAb were established through technique of cellular fusion and biochemistry-immunolo gy,and were used in filarial infection test as probes to detect filaria-specific IgG4.ResultsIts sensitiv ity was 96.3% (104/108).It detected as low as 0.01μl/ml IgG4 per milliliter serum.No cross-action were tested with serums collected from residents of non-endemic area,including those infected with intest inal nematodes,liver fluke and systicercus.Its specificity was 100%.It was also feasible and practical when applied to field study,effectively reflected the epidemic situation of local filarial infection.ConclusionThis was an ideal method to be used in filarial infection surveillance.

Analysis on People's Health Status in Hangzhou
JIN Da-feng, MAO Yi-ping, FANG Sun-yuan
2002, 18(5): 585-587.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-44
Abstract(1207)
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o know the peoples health status in Hangzhou,and to find out the factors influencing health status.To afford the basis to make the disease control policy.MethodsTo analyze people's health status and risk factors comprehensively by mortality rate、YPLL rate(years of potential lost rate)、WYPLL rate(working years of potential lost rate)and VYPLL rate(valued years of potential lost rate).ResultsThe mortality rate of the city was between 4.66 and 5.66, while it was betw een 6.57 and 7.14 in the country from 1995 to 2000.There were no much differences in every year.The YPLL rate descends both in the city and in the country.In the city,it was from 32 13 down to 24.09.In the country,it was from 50.06 down to 42.31.The reasons causing people death were injury poisoning、malig nance and car diovascular disease.According to the analysis on the VYPLL(valued years of potential lost),they were injury poisoning、congenial malformations、psychoses and diseases of the nervous system.ConclusionThe people's health status in Hang zhou had been improved.The main reasons causing people death were injury poisoning、malignance、cardiovascular disease、cong enial malformations、psychoses and diseases of the nervous system.

Analysis and Prediction on Lung Cancer Mortality Rate Trend of Xuanwu District, Nanjing City
ZHAO Li, ZHANG Zhi-liang, CHEN Yi-lin
2002, 18(5): 591-592.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-46
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o investigate the changing trend of lung cancer mortality rate in Nanjing city.MethodsGroup samplings were carried out among the resident of Xuanwu District,Nanjing City,the residents death data since 1970 was analysised.The recent lung cancer mortality rats was predicted by gray model.ResultsThe lung cancer mrotality rate for Xuanwu District,Nanjing City was increased continuously.Lung cancer was in the second place among all malignancy death factors in the 1970s and 1980s,but leaps to the first place since 1990 and accounts for 23.45% among all malignancy death factors between 1997 and 1999.The mortality rate and increasing speed of lung cancer for men was higher than that of wome.It was predicted by gray model prediction that the recent lung cancer mor tality rate for men and wome would reach 47.39%/105 and 22.63/105 respectively until 2000-2002;51.24/105 and 24.27/105 respectively until 2003-2005.Conclusions The lung cancer mortality rate has been raised to the first malignancy death factor in Nanjing.In the coming five years,lung cancer would still have arising trend if no effective measures were adopted.

Study of Hepatitic Virus Infection in Patients on Hemodialysis
YU Xiao-nan, JIANG Li, FU Wei-xin
2002, 18(5): 597-598.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-51
Abstract:
ObjectiveTo study the infect ion of hepatitis Bvirus(HBV)、hepatitis Cvirus(HCV)and hepatitis G virus on hemodialysis.MethodsHBsAg,HBsAb,HBeAg,HBeAb,HBcAb,and anti-HCV and anti-HGV were measured in 1 478 patients on hemdialysis over 3 mothes by Enzyme Immunassay.HBV-DNA was determined by polymerase chain reaction (PCR).100positive patients of them for anti-HCV and anti-HGV were determined for HCV-RNA and HGV-RNA by rev erse transcription+nested poly merase chain reaction(RT-PCR).ResultsIn 1 478 patients,the infection rate of HBV was 43.9% (649/1 478),7.9% (117/1 478)patients were positive for HBV-DNA,the infection rate of HCV was 42.6% (630/1 478);the infection rate of HGVwas 46.4% (685/1 478);In 100 positive patients of anti-HCV and anti-HGV, 73% and 77% patients were positive for HCV-RNA and HGV-RNA.ConclusionHepatitis virus infection exists in patients on hemodialysis.It was very important to study risk factors that were related to hepatitis virus.

Field Trial of Screen on Combination of Attractants of Rodenticide Baits by Orthogonal Design
JIA De-sheng, TIAN Shu-lin, LU Nian-hong
2002, 18(5): 623-624. doi: 10.11847/zgggws2002-18-05-71
Abstract:
ObjectiveThe orthogonal design was applied to the choice feeding test on field to screen on the combination of attractants of rodenticide baits and to evaluate the palatability of the trial poison baits and the mortality of the most suitable trail poison bait.MethodsThe orthogonal table L18(21×37) was selected.18 kinds of 0.005% bromadiolone trial poison baits combined by glucide,peanut oil,salt and alcohol on 2~3 levels of concentration and the control poison bait were tested in the choice trial on field,in which SPLM was implemented in analysis of variance.ResultsThe 13th trial poison bait was the most suitable,which feeding coefficient was 1.55,relatively that of control poison bait was 0.51.On the field poisoning test,the most suitable poison bait gave 100% mortality,but control poison bait 79.0%.ConclusionThe field trial of screen on the combination of attractants of rodenticide baits by the orthogonal design was feasible;the mortality of the most suitable trail poison bait was better.
